Veterinary Ultrasonography Support Ltd provides a highly specialised range of services primarily to other veterinary practices, enabling them to conduct advanced diagnostics and manage complex cases in-house. Their core offerings revolve around expert ultrasonography and internal medicine, delivered by a team with extensive experience. Key services include:
- Mobile Ultrasonography and Echocardiography: Performing detailed abdominal, thoracic, cardiac (echocardiography), and other specialised ultrasound examinations directly at the referring veterinary practice. This includes comprehensive scans of organs like the liver, kidneys, bladder, spleen, intestines, as well as heart function.
- Ultrasound-Guided Biopsies and Aspirates: Safely collecting tissue samples (e.g., from solid organs or masses) under ultrasound guidance for accurate diagnosis, minimising invasiveness.
- Cardiology & Internal Medicine Case Management Advice: Offering expert consultation and guidance to general practitioners on complex medical and cardiac cases, helping them to formulate effective treatment plans.
- Lung Ultrasound: Utilising ultrasound as a superior diagnostic tool for conditions like pneumonia, pulmonary oedema, pleural effusion, and pneumothorax, often proving more effective than traditional X-rays in these cases.
- Specialised Applications: Expertise in scanning less common areas such as menisci, eyes, anal glands, and thyroids, for a wide range of unexpected applications.
- Helpful Reports: Providing comprehensive reports that go beyond a simple list of findings, including differential diagnoses, recommendations for further investigations, and treatment strategies. These reports are often delivered promptly, sometimes within hours, with full reports by the end of the day.
- Training and Skill Development for Vets: Offering practical echocardiography and ultrasonography training, seminars (e.g., "get the most out of your ultrasound machine," "canine & feline gastroenterology"), and even assisting vets directly during complex surgical procedures like PDA ligation or adrenalectomy.
- Multi-disciplinary Team Support: Leveraging broad experience across various veterinary disciplines to tackle cases that may not fit neatly into one specialist department, providing holistic advice.
- Client Communication Support: Willingness to talk directly to clients if required, ensuring clarity and reassurance.
- Cloud Storage for Images: Easy access to ultrasound images for referring vets via cloud storage, facilitating collaboration and ongoing patient management.
